InventHelp Inventor Develops Improved Agricultural Implement for Farmers (TPL-248)
PITTSBURGH, April 7, 2023 /PRNewswire/ -- "I'm a farmer and I thought there could be a tractor attachment to prepare soil while also creating hard soil rows for establishing garden crop lanes," said an inventor, from Coal Mountain, W.V., "so I invented the TWO IN ONE. My design would eliminate the need to interrupt plowing procedures and make two runs over the same soil areas."
The patent-pending invention provides an improved agricultural implement for farmers. In doing so, it can be used for soil preparation and row/furrow establishment. As a result, it eliminates the need to switch plows and it increases efficiency. The invention features a practical design that is easy to attach and use so it is ideal for farmers, agricultural workers and rural property owners.
